Reckless motorbike driving on I-75 and Kyles Lane, Fort Wright KY
Two motorcycles were observed driving recklessly southbound on I-75 and then east on Kyles Lane near Fort Wright, Kentucky. One motorcycle was black carrying two passengers, and the other was red with a solo rider. The motorcycles were traveling at speeds around 80 mph. Officers did not pursue the motorcycles.
